verb
- to remove from an official register or list; to cancel the registration of
Examples
- The company decided to deregister its trademark after discontinuing the product line.
- Students must deregister from courses before the deadline to receive a refund.
- The medical board voted to deregister the physician for professional misconduct.
- You can deregister your vehicle online through the state's motor vehicle department.
- After moving abroad, she deregistered from the voter rolls in her home state.
- The charity was deregistered when it failed to file required annual reports.
